CGSL-class of Grid Services Language

唐亚哲,曹宁,沈琳,张凯,李亚
DOI: https://doi.org/10.3969/j.issn.1002-137x.2008.09.023
2008-01-01
Computer Science
Abstract:To reduce the negotiating cost brought by the Service Level Agreement(SLA) in the management of qualities of grid services,this paper proposes the Class of Grid Service Language (CGSL) and its corresponding QoS Management Framework for Grid Services on the basis of Class of Service (CoS).As a lightweight SLA,CoS can distinguish different qualities of services (QoS).Based on Extensible Markup Language (XML) and Web Services Resource Framework (WSRF),CGSL is compatible with Web Service Definition Language (WSDL).It is used to offer detailed information about the qualities of grid services as well as to describe different CoSs supported by service providers.The corresponding QoS Management Framework is founded on both the CGSL and the Mobile Agent which monitors the qualities of grid services.A storage grid service is presented to show how to manage the qualities of grid services with the help of CGSL.The result shows that CGSL effectively reduces the runtime overhead by using a few CoSs instead of complex SLAs,therefore is suitable for the heterogeneous and inconstant grid environment.
What problem does this paper attempt to address?